REPORT ON FREE MUMIA DEMO EDINBURGH, SCOTLAND, 6TH NOV
25-30 people held a successful picket of US-owned businesses McDonalds and
American Express in support of Mumia on Sat 6th November in Princes St.,
Edinburgh's main street.
The pickets lasted for one and a half hours and around 700 leaflets were
distributed. The American Express window was decorated with posters and
leaflets. Small groups entered McDonalds and American Express and
leafleted workers and customers inside.
The police came and took everyone's names, but there were no arrests.

FREE MUMIA ABU-JAMAL
Radical black journalist and activist Mumia Abu-Jamal has been on death row
in Philadelphia USA since 1982, on a completely fabricated charge of
killing a policeman. His trial was a farce. It disregarded the forensic
evidence and relied on phoney and perjured testimony from intimidated
witnesses.
In December 1981, in Philadelphia, Mumia rushed to a scene of a police
officer beating up his brother who had been stopped for a traffic
violation. The street was full of people as the bars had just closed when
Mumia ran to his brothers' defence. Someone fired on Officer Daniel
Faulkner and fled and Mumia took a bullet in the abdomen and was left
bleeding on the curb when the police backup arrived.
Witnesses say Mumia was beaten by police officers as he lay there, hospital
staff say Mumia was beaten by officers at the hospital. When Mumia filed
police abuse charges for being beaten, the cops "suddenly remembered" that
Mumia had allegedly "confessed" to killing the officer that night. In
reality Mumia has always denied killing the officer.
NO EVIDENCE
No forensic evidence was presented linking Mumia to the crime he was
sentenced for - the murder of Daniel Faulkner. The state claimed the
murder weapon was a gun legally registered in Mumia's name. Yet, police
ballistics experts failed to match this gun to any of the bullets found in
the officer's body.
Police interviewed 125 witnesses, but in court, they produced only 3, who
contradicted each other. Witnesses describe the killer in different ways,
the most common, as a short, fat man with an afro haircut. Mumia is tall,
thin and has very distinctive dreadlocks. Witnesses also have come forward
and revealed they were coerced by the police into lying.
NO JUSTICE
A former Black Panther and supporter of the black radical MOVE
organisation, Mumia has been targeted by Philadelphia police and the FBI
since he was a teenager. In 1995 an international outcry against this
racist travesty of justice led to his execution being postponed - 10 days
before it was due to be carried out. There must be a repeat of 1995 as
part of the international protests to defend Mumia.
On Wednesday October 13th 1999 Pennsylvania Governor, Tom Ridge, signed a
new death warrant with an execution date of December 2nd. A federal judge
has since signed a stay of the execution, but the struggle must go on to
defend Mumia. Mumia believes that "the system will not free him, the people
will ultimately free him."
